Treadmills - Essential Pieces of Home Gym Equipment For Cardio Workouts

The treadmill is among the most effective pieces of gym equipment at home for cardio workouts. Treadmills can be a great method of exercising at home, regardless of the weather isn't ideal or you have a busy schedule.

When selecting a treadmill for your home gym, think about aspects like motor power, incline options, and cushioning. You should also consider features that make your workouts more challenging and fun, such as built in workout programs and connectivity options.

Motor Power

Many households have a treadmill as a standard piece of exercise equipment. It can improve your cardiovascular endurance, reduce calories and tone muscles. These fitness machines can be found in most commercial gyms and are an integral part of home workout areas. There are many treadmills to choose from that it's difficult to select the right one. To streamline the selection process you must concentrate on a few important factors.

You should first consider the frequency you and your family members will run on the treadmill. This will help you determine how much power to buy. Certain treadmills are rated with horsepower (HP) and others use a measure known as CHP. It is usually better to choose a treadmill for sale near me with a CHP rating because it indicates that the motor will produce a consistent output throughout the day.

If you want to add incline to your workout, this is another important aspect to consider. The majority of treadmills have a basic level of incline. However, there are a few models that let you alter the level of incline during your exercise. This is a great way to keep your workouts fresh and challenge yourself, and it is especially helpful when you are training for a specific race or just want to increase the difficulty of your workout routine.

Most treadmills also provide a variety of fitness programs that can help you reach your fitness goals quicker. They can also monitor heart rate to ensure that you're exercising safely. These features will make running more enjoyable and motivate you to exercise regularly.

The best treadmills are durable and come with a warranty that will protect your investment. The industry standard is 10 years to a lifetime for the motor and frame, with warranties covering other components for a few years. Make sure you choose a model with noise-reducing features, as this can reduce the risk of your spouse or family members being awakened while you work out.

Safety Features

Treadmills are dangerous, especially when they are operated incorrectly. They can cause fires and electrocutions and also injuries to those who fall off. More dangerous are machines that children are able to access without supervision. Most treadmill home gyms are safe, however they are still huge pieces of equipment that have moving parts. They can pose a risk to children if not properly stored in a room that has the proper lock.

A majority of treadmills have emergency shutoff switches. You can also use the side rails on treadmills uk reviews to help balance yourself when jogging or walking. However, it is best to wait until the machine has be completely stopped before you step onto them. Some users will try to save time and get off the treadmill before the machine has stopped. This could result in serious injuries. After you've finished exercising you can slow down the speed and reduce the slope until the treadmill is in "cool-down" mode.

Most of the treadmill injuries are caused by children who are curious about the equipment and accidentally touch it or fall onto it. Some of these injuries result in burns, however others can be much more serious. If you have children in your house, consider using a treadmill for sale near me at home with safety features or an exercise machine from a gym that locks and requires a password for use when not in use.

Review the manual to determine if the machine has any safety features. Also, verify if it is foldable and easily accessed when not in use. You can also check the instructions for the machine to see how it should be unplugged and locked at the end of each use. Certain manufacturers may suggest that the power switch is switched off and the cord is placed in a way that it is difficult for a child to walk over it and reconnect it to the machine.

Keep headphones, tethered clothes and other items away from the treadmill during your exercise. These items could get caught in the belts or get caught in the motor. You should also remove the safety key and put it away from the machine after you're done with it, to make it harder for children to gain access to it.
